Home
last modified time | relevance | path

Searched refs:getSpillAlign (Results 1 – 25 of 28) sorted by relevance

12

/freebsd/contrib/llvm-project/llvm/lib/Target/XCore/
H A DXCoreMachineFunctionInfo.cpp53 TRI.getSpillAlign(RC), true); in createLRSpillSlot()
67 MFI.CreateStackObject(TRI.getSpillSize(RC), TRI.getSpillAlign(RC), true); in createFPSpillSlot()
80 Align Alignment = TRI.getSpillAlign(RC); in createEHSpillSlot()
H A DXCoreFrameLowering.cpp579 Align Alignment = TRI.getSpillAlign(RC); in processFunctionBeforeFrameFinalized()
/freebsd/contrib/llvm-project/llvm/lib/Target/Mips/
H A DMipsMachineFunction.cpp166 TRI.getSpillAlign(RC), false); in createEhDataRegsFI()
180 TRI.getSpillAlign(RC), false); in createISRRegFI()
206 TRI.getSpillSize(*RC), TRI.getSpillAlign(*RC), false); in getMoveF64ViaSpillFI()
H A DMipsSEFrameLowering.cpp897 TRI->getSpillAlign(RC), false); in determineCalleeSaves()
913 TRI->getSpillAlign(RC), false); in determineCalleeSaves()
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86LowerTileCopy.cpp104 Align Alignment = TRI->getSpillAlign(X86::TILERegClass); in runOnMachineFunction()
127 Alignment = TRI->getSpillAlign(X86::GR64RegClass); in runOnMachineFunction()
H A DX86FastPreTileConfig.cpp128 Align Alignment = TRI->getSpillAlign(RC); in getStackSpaceFor()
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/
H A DHexagonVExtract.cpp140 Align Alignment = HRI.getSpillAlign(VecRC); in runOnMachineFunction()
H A DHexagonFrameLowering.cpp1682 Align Alignment = std::min(TRI->getSpillAlign(*RC), getStackAlign()); in assignCalleeSavedSpillSlots()
1905 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andStoreVec2()
1952 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andLoadVec2()
1991 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andStoreVec()
2019 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andLoadVec()
2122 Align A = HRI.getSpillAlign(*RC); in determineCalleeSaves()
H A DHexagonInstrInfo.cpp1176 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andPostRAPseudo()
1192 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andPostRAPseudo()
1214 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andPostRAPseudo()
1231 Align NeedAlign = HRI.getSpillAlign(Hexagon::HvxVRRegClass); in expandPostRAPseudo()
/freebsd/contrib/llvm-project/llvm/lib/Target/Xtensa/
H A DXtensaFrameLowering.cpp269 Align Alignment = TRI->getSpillAlign(RC); in processFunctionBeforeFrameFinalized()
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DSILowerSGPRSpills.cpp238 TRI->getSpillAlign(*RC), true); in spillCalleeSavedRegs()
H A DSIMachineFunctionInfo.cpp564 TRI.getSpillAlign(AMDGPU::SGPR_32RegClass), false); in getScavengeFI()
H A DSIFrameLowering.cpp82 Align Alignment = TRI->getSpillAlign(RC); in getVGPRSpillLaneOrTempRegister()
1353 TRI->getSpillAlign(*RC)); in processFunctionBeforeFrameFinalized()
/freebsd/contrib/llvm-project/llvm/lib/Target/LoongArch/
H A DLoongArchFrameLowering.cpp170 int FI = MFI.CreateStackObject(RI->getSpillSize(RC), RI->getSpillAlign(RC), in processFunctionBeforeFrameFinalized()
/freebsd/contrib/llvm-project/llvm/lib/CodeGen/
H A DRegisterScavenging.cpp231 Align NeedAlign = TRI->getSpillAlign(RC); in backward()
H A DVirtRegMap.cpp97 Align Alignment = TRI->getSpillAlign(*RC); in createSpillSlot()
H A DPrologEpilogInserter.cpp501 Align Alignment = RegInfo->getSpillAlign(*RC); in assignCalleeSavedSpillSlots()
H A DRegAllocFast.cpp474 Align Alignment = TRI->getSpillAlign(RC); in getStackSpaceFor()
/freebsd/contrib/llvm-project/llvm/lib/Target/ARC/
H A DARCFrameLowering.cpp442 RegInfo->getSpillAlign(*RC), false); in processFunctionBeforeFrameFinalized()
/freebsd/contrib/llvm-project/llvm/include/llvm/CodeGen/
H A DTargetRegisterInfo.h309 Align getSpillAlign(const TargetRegisterClass &RC) const { in getSpillAlign() function
/freebsd/contrib/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VFrameLowering.cpp1261 RegInfo->getSpillAlign(*RC), false); in processFunctionBeforeFrameFinalized()
1448 Align Alignment = RegInfo->getSpillAlign(*RC); in assignCalleeSavedSpillSlots()
/freebsd/contrib/llvm-project/llvm/lib/Target/CSKY/
H A DCSKYFrameLowering.cpp442 Align align = TRI->getSpillAlign(*RC); in determineCalleeSaves()
/freebsd/contrib/llvm-project/llvm/lib/Target/SystemZ/
H A DSystemZFrameLowering.cpp1047 Align Alignment = TRI->getSpillAlign(*RC); in assignCalleeSavedSpillSlots()
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/
H A DAArch64FrameLowering.cpp3822 Align Alignment = TRI->getSpillAlign(RC); in determineCalleeSaves()
3934 Align Alignment(RegInfo->getSpillAlign(*RC)); in assignCalleeSavedSpillSlots()
/freebsd/contrib/llvm-project/llvm/lib/Target/PowerPC/
H A DPPCFrameLowering.cpp2309 Align Alignment = TRI.getSpillAlign(RC); in addScavengingSpillSlot()

12